HTML Elements in Hindi
दोस्तों, आज हम इस post के माध्यम से HTML Elements in Hindi के topic पर चर्चा करेंगे |
जैसे की हम सब जानते हैं की परिवर्तन ही प्रकृति का नियम हैं | इस नियम को follow करते हुए technology की दुनिया में भी चीजों को और ज्यादा improve करने के लिए लगातार updates किये जाते हैं और आगे भी किये जाएंगे | HTML भाषा में भी बहुत से updates हो चुके हैं और अभी HTML भाषा का latest version HTML5 हैं |
HTML Elements in Hindi के बारे मे जानने से पहले हम यह जान लेते हैं की HTML भाषा को update करने की जरुरत क्यों पड़ी ?
जब से smart phones आये हैं तब से mobile users की लगातार वृद्धि हो रही हैं और लोग website को access करने के लिए smart phone का ज्यादा इस्तेमाल कर रहे हैं | इसी वजह से अब website developer को एक ऐसी technology की जरुरत महसूस हुई की जिसका उपयोग करके user website को computer और laptop के साथ साथ mobile device में भी आसानी से open कर पाये | इस needs को देखते हुए HTML language को improve किया गया and जो HTML का new version बनकर आया उसे HTML5 name दिया गया |
HTML Elements क्या होते हैं ? (What is HTML Elements in Hindi)
HTML elements, HTML के व्यक्तिगत दस्तावेज हैं | यह शब्द के अर्थ को represent करता हैं | HTML elements को start tag and closing tag से दर्शाया जाता हैं | start tag और closing tag ( end tag ) में फर्क सिर्फ इतना है की closing tag में tag के name से पहले slash ( / ) का इस्तेमाल किया जाता हैं | इसे हम नीच दिए गए element के माध्यम से समझने की कोशिश करते हैं |
<b>...</b>
HTML में nested elements किसे कहते हैं ?
HTML में बहुत से ऐसे elements हैं जो अपने अंदर दूसरे elements को लिखने की permission देते हैं | एक element के अंदर दूसरे element को लिखने की method को nested कहा जाता हैं और जो element दूसरे element के अंदर लिखा गया हैं उस element को HTML में nested elements कहा जाता हैं |
उदहारण के लिए,
<h1> Your <b>Content</b> here</h1>
ऊपर दिए गए उदाहरण में <b>Content</b>
nested element हैं |
HTML elements के कितने प्रकार हैं?
HTML elements के मुख्या दो प्रकार हैं | एक block level elements और दूसरा inline level elements.
Block level elements kya hote hain ?
Block level elements वेह elements होते हैं जिनका उपयोग करने के बाद content new line से start होते हैं | यह elements web pages में right side से लेकर left side तक पूरा width cover करता हैं | यानि की block level elements के बाद लिखे गए content भी new line से start होते हैं |
Block level elements का इस्तेमाल web page में लिखे गए content को अलग अलग भाग में बांटने के लिए किया जाता हैं | <p> , <h1> , <div>
etc. tag block level elements के उदहारण हैं |
Inline level elements kya hote hain ?
Inline level elements वेह elements होते हैं जो particular text या text के funtion को design करते हैं और इस elements के उपयोग करने से content नई line से start नहीं होती हैं | यह elements ज्यादातर nested elements के रूप में use किये जाते हैं | <b>, <i>, <button>, <span>
etc. inline elements के उदहारण हैं |
HTML case insensitive भाषा हैं | इसका मतलब हम HTML5 में tag name को uppercase या mixed case में भी लिखा जा सकता हैं, लेकिन tag name को lowercase में लिखना एक अच्छी practice हैं |
Empty elements किसे कहते हैं ?
ज्यादातर elements में content लिखे जाते हैं जैसे की <b>...</b>
element bold content को दर्शाता हैं | लेकिन HTML5 में कुछ elements ऐसे भी हैं जिस में किसी भी तरह के content को लिखा नहीं जाता हैं और इन सभी elements को हम void elements या empty elements के नाम से जानते हैं | उदाहरण के लिए <br>, यह element line break करने के लिए उपयोग में लिया जाता हैं | यह element किसी भी content को अपने पास नहीं रखता हैं | मतलब यह हैं की हम इसे <br> Your content </br>
की तरह नहीं लिख सकते हैं |
HTML5 Syntax :
<!DOCTYPE Html>
ऊपर दिया गया HTML Syntax case-insensitive है |
HTML5 <script> Tag in Hindi
निचे दिया गया HTML5 के <script>
element में “text/javascript” value के साथ type attribute दर्शाया गया हैं, जो की HTML की common practice हैं |
<script type="text/javascript" src="example.js"></script>
लेकिन HTML5 में extra information को हटा दिया गया हैं | इसलिए हम निचे दिए गए syntax को follow कर सकते हैं |
<script src="example.js"></script>
HTML5 में <link>
Tag कैसे लिखे जाते है ?
अब तक हम HTML में निचे दिए syntax के मुताबिक <link>
tag को define करते थे |
<link rel="stylesheet" href="example.css">
लेकिन HTML5 में extra information को हटा दिया हैं | इसलिए हम HTML5 में <link>
Tag को निचे दिए गए syntax के मुताबिक भी लिख सकते हैं |
<link href="example.css">